loader image

How to Perform Sensitivity Analysis for Your Business

thumbnail-1

Sensitivity analysis is about systematically testing how tweaks to your key assumptions—things like customer acquisition costs or pricing—will ripple through your bottom line. Think of it as a strategic 'what-if' button for your business, turning a static financial model into a dynamic tool for making much smarter, insight-led decisions. It helps answer the critical question: "What variables have the biggest impact on my profit?"

Why Your Business Plan Needs a What-If Button

Ever feel like your financial forecast is a house of cards? You've spent weeks, maybe months, wrestling with Excel chaos, pulling together siloed operational data, and building a projection you can finally stand behind. But there’s always that nagging thought: what if one of my core assumptions is just plain wrong?

One unexpected market shift or supply chain hiccup, and the whole plan could come tumbling down. This is a frustration I see all the time with founders and operators. Your business doesn't exist in a vacuum, so a static spreadsheet often feels more like a historical record than a forward-looking guide. This is exactly where sensitivity analysis steps in.

Image

Moving Beyond Static Forecasts

Instead of locking yourself into a single, rigid forecast, sensitivity analysis forces you to identify—and then pressure-test—the variables that truly drive your business's performance. It’s the ultimate stress test for your strategy, giving you visibility into performance under different conditions.

Let me give you a real-world scenario we run into constantly: a direct-to-consumer brand founder is finalizing their budget. They're worried about how a 20% jump in shipping costs or a 10% drop in ad conversion rates will hammer their profitability. Instead of guessing or, worse, creating ten different versions of their spreadsheet, a proper sensitivity analysis in their forecasting model gives them a clear, digestible range of potential outcomes.

Here's a quick breakdown of the core elements involved, helping you understand the moving parts before we build your model.

Key Components of a Sensitivity Analysis

Component What It Means for Your Business Example
Independent Variables These are the "levers" you can pull or that might change due to market forces. They're your key assumptions. Customer Acquisition Cost (CAC), Conversion Rate, Monthly Churn, Average Order Value (AOV).
Dependent Variable This is the final output or metric you're trying to measure. It's the bottom-line number you care most about. Net Profit, EBITDA, Cash Flow, Customer Lifetime Value (LTV).
Scenarios/Ranges These are the different values you'll test for your independent variables, from best-case to worst-case. Testing CAC at $50 (optimistic), $75 (base case), and $100 (pessimistic).

With this structure, you can see how wiggling one number (like CAC) directly impacts your most important metric (like Net Profit).

This methodical approach delivers some immediate wins:

  • Pinpoints Your Biggest Risks: It quickly shines a spotlight on which variables have an outsized impact on your net profit or cash flow.
  • Drives Better Decisions: Armed with this knowledge, you can make more confident choices about pricing, marketing spend, and operational investments.
  • Builds Investor Confidence: You can walk into a board meeting with a realistic financial picture, showing you've already stress-tested a variety of outcomes.

Getting a handle on how these variables affect your business is a critical skill, and it goes hand-in-hand with forecasting sales and leveraging data for growth.

The whole idea is to shift your mindset from "What will happen?" to "What would happen if…?" This is fundamental to building a resilient business that can adapt to uncertainty instead of just reacting to it.

From Manual Calculations to Modern BI

The concept of sensitivity analysis isn't new. For decades, it was a tedious, manual exercise buried in complex spreadsheets. But for modern small and mid-sized businesses, the game has changed. You no longer need to be a quantitative analyst to reap the benefits.

Modern business intelligence (BI) tools like Power BI can automate these "what-if" tests, turning a painful manual task into an interactive exploration. It transforms your financial model from a siloed reporting tool into a dynamic engine for smarter decisions. You get the confidence to navigate uncertainty without getting lost in spreadsheet chaos—a powerful strategy you can explore alongside our other small business secrets and insights.

Identifying Your Business's Most Critical Drivers

A great analysis always starts by asking the right questions. Before you even think about your cash flow reporting or open a Power BI dashboard, the first step is to pinpoint the handful of variables that truly move the needle for your business. It's easy to get lost tracking dozens of metrics, but a meaningful analysis zeroes in on the vital few.

Think of it like tuning a high-performance engine. You'd focus on the critical components—fuel mixture, air intake—that have the biggest impact. Your business is no different.

For a SaaS founder, the real drivers are lurking a layer deeper than just 'sales'. Variables like customer churn rate, customer lifetime value (LTV), and customer acquisition cost (CAC) are the true levers of profitability. A seemingly small tweak in churn, for instance, can have a monumental impact on your long-term revenue.

Similarly, an e-commerce owner's success hangs on a delicate balance between average order value (AOV), product return rate, and the return on ad spend (ROAS). A fantastic increase in AOV could be completely wiped out by a spike in returns, and understanding that interplay is crucial.

Distinguishing Inputs from Outputs

To structure your analysis correctly, you need to be crystal clear on the difference between the inputs you’ll test and the outputs you’ll measure.

  • Independent Variables (Inputs): These are the assumptions and operational levers you’re going to adjust in your model. Think of them as the 'causes' in your cause-and-effect experiment.
  • Dependent Variables (Outputs): These are the ultimate outcomes you care about, like your net profit or cash flow. They're the 'effects' that change when you start pulling those input levers.

Here’s what this looks like for different business models:

Business Type Key Independent Variables (Inputs) Key Dependent Variable (Output)
SaaS Monthly Recurring Revenue (MRR), Churn Rate (%), CAC ($) Net Profit / EBITDA
E-commerce Average Order Value ($), Conversion Rate (%), Ad Spend ($) Gross Margin / Cash Flow
Consultancy Billable Hours, Average Hourly Rate ($), Project Pipeline Monthly Net Income

Making this simple separation keeps your financial model built with a clear purpose. You're not just building a report; you're building a decision-making tool.

Finding Your Focus Variables

So, how do you uncover these critical drivers in your own business? A great place to start is your existing financial statements and operational KPIs. You're looking for variables that have one of two key characteristics: high impact or high uncertainty.

A high-impact variable is something like your product's price. A 10% price increase flows almost directly to your bottom line, making it an incredibly sensitive lever.

A high-uncertainty variable, on the other hand, is something like future material costs or the conversion rate on a brand-new marketing channel. You don't know for sure what they'll be, which makes them perfect candidates for testing.

The real magic happens when you find a variable that is both highly uncertain and has a massive impact on your profit. This is where your biggest risks and opportunities are hiding.

By taking the time to isolate these drivers first, you lay a solid foundation for an analysis that actually means something. This initial strategic thinking is far more valuable than diving straight into complex formulas. It ensures you're testing the assumptions that truly matter and gets you one step closer to making genuinely insight-led decisions.

Want to automate your reporting and finally trust your data? Book your free BI consultation with our BI consultants today.

Setting Up Your Financial Model for Analysis

Okay, let's move from theory to practice. Getting this right starts with a well-structured financial model. A model built for analysis makes running "what-if" scenarios a seamless, repeatable process. If it's not, you're signing up for a manual, time-consuming nightmare.

Whether you’re in a trusty Excel spreadsheet or a dynamic Power BI dashboard, the core principle is identical.

The golden rule? No hard-coding. Seriously. Hard-coding is when you type numbers directly into formulas (think =A2 * 0.05 instead of =A2 * B5, where B5 holds your 5% assumption). It's a tiny shortcut that creates massive headaches, turning your model into a fragile house of cards. One small change means you're hunting down every single formula that used that number.

The Power of a Dedicated Assumptions Tab

The antidote to hard-coding is simple: create a dedicated 'Assumptions' tab. This is non-negotiable for any flexible financial forecast. It’s your central hub where all key business drivers—the variables we identified earlier—get their own cell.

This setup means you can change a critical number in one place and watch the impact ripple through your entire forecast. Want to see how a conversion rate of 3.5% instead of 3.0% affects net profit three years out? Just change one cell. The answer appears instantly. This is how you trade spreadsheet chaos for strategic clarity.

This is the first step toward creating a flexible framework, a core part of supercharging your finances with smarter modelling.

Structuring Your Model in Excel

For many businesses, the journey from Excel to Power BI starts with a well-built spreadsheet. The trick is to use its built-in features to automate your sensitivity tests.

  • One-Way Data Tables: This is your go-to for testing how changes in one variable (like Customer Acquisition Cost) affect multiple outputs (like Net Profit and Cash Flow). You just set up a column of different CAC values, and Excel does the heavy lifting to calculate the outcomes for each one.
  • Two-Way Data Tables: This takes it a step further. It lets you test two variables at the same time. For instance, you can create a grid that shows how Net Profit shifts across a range of different CACs and different Average Order Values. It's perfect for understanding how your key drivers interact.

A model with a clean assumptions tab and data tables is the difference between a static report and a dynamic decision-making engine. It lets you run scenarios in minutes, not hours of painful manual updates.

This is what a well-structured, interactive model can look like.

Image

The ability to adjust variables with sliders and see immediate results is what separates a modern BI approach from legacy spreadsheet wrangling.

Interactive Analysis in Power BI

If you're ready to graduate from static tables, Power BI brings your sensitivity analysis to life. The key feature here is the 'What-If Parameter'. This tool lets you build interactive sliders directly into your dashboard.

Instead of a fixed table, you can create a slider for "Ad Spend" or "Churn Rate." Your team can then literally drag the slider during a meeting and watch the forecast charts and KPIs change in real-time. This is a game-changer for leadership meetings—it turns a one-way presentation into an interactive workshop. You’re no longer just showing the numbers; you're exploring the possibilities together.

Whether you stick with Excel or jump into Power BI, the goal is the same: build a flexible model that lets you ask "what-if" and get an immediate, reliable answer. If your current model feels more like a cage than a tool, we can help.

Visualizing and Interpreting Your Results

Running the numbers is only half the battle. A spreadsheet crammed with data is fine, but it rarely inspires action. To truly connect the dots for your leadership team, investors, or even just yourself, you have to transform that raw output into a compelling visual story that drives decisions.

This is where the conversation shifts from, "Here's the data," to, "Here's what the data tells us we should do next." Effective visualization turns your hard work from a complex financial model into a clear, strategic directive. Without it, your insights risk getting lost in a spreadsheet somewhere on a shared drive.

The goal is to build KPI dashboards that make your findings impossible to ignore. A great visual instantly communicates risk, highlights opportunity, and focuses everyone's attention on the handful of drivers that truly matter. For a little inspiration on building visual summaries that pack a punch, it's worth checking out some effective dashboard design examples.

Meet the Tornado Chart: Your New Best Friend

If you learn to create just one chart for your sensitivity analysis, make it the Tornado Chart. This visualization is the star of the show for a reason: it instantly ranks your business drivers by their impact on a key outcome, like net profit.

The longest bar sits at the top, representing the variable with the most significant potential swing on your bottom line. As you move down, the bars get progressively shorter, creating that distinctive "tornado" shape. In a single glance, anyone can see exactly which variables demand the most strategic attention.

Imagine presenting this to your board. Instead of debating dozens of small factors, the Tornado Chart immediately focuses the conversation on the top two or three levers—maybe customer churn and average order value. It cuts through the noise and aligns everyone on where the real risks and opportunities are.

Other Powerful Visualization Techniques

While the Tornado Chart is a powerhouse, other visuals can tell different parts of your story. The key is always choosing the right chart for the insight you want to get across.

  • Spider Charts (or Radar Charts): These are perfect for comparing multiple scenarios at once. For instance, you could plot a "Base Case," an "Optimistic Growth," and a "Recession" scenario to see how they stack up across several KPIs like revenue, profit, and cash flow.
  • Break-Even Graphs: A simple but incredibly powerful line chart can show the exact point where you start turning a profit. By running a sensitivity analysis on your fixed or variable costs, you can visualize how your break-even point shifts, answering critical questions like, "How many units do we need to sell if our material costs go up by 15%?"

To help you decide, here’s a quick guide to choosing the most effective visual for your specific needs.

Choosing the Right Chart for Your Analysis

This table breaks down which chart to use and when, helping you match the visualization to the strategic question you're trying to answer.

Chart Type Best Used For Key Insight It Provides
Tornado Chart Comparing the relative impact of multiple independent variables on a single dependent variable. "Which of our assumptions (e.g., CAC, churn, AOV) has the biggest potential impact on our net profit?"
Spider Chart Evaluating the performance of a few distinct scenarios across several different metrics. "How does our 'Aggressive Growth' scenario compare to our 'Conservative' scenario across revenue, profit, and cash flow?"
Break-Even Graph Understanding the relationship between costs, volume, and profitability under different conditions. "How much does our break-even sales volume increase if our key supplier raises prices by 10%?"

Ultimately, the right chart is the one that gets the right conversation started.

The ultimate test of a good visualization is its ability to spark a strategic conversation. If your chart makes someone ask, "Okay, so what are we going to do about our customer churn problem?" you've succeeded.

By presenting your findings in a clear, visual format, you move beyond just performing sensitivity analysis and start using it as a tool to actively guide your business strategy.

If you’re ready to turn your complex financial data into clear, actionable dashboards, connect with us to design your financial dashboard in Power BI.

From Analysis to Action: A Strategic Framework

Running the numbers is just the starting point. An insight sitting in a spreadsheet is worthless; an insight that drives a change in your business plan is invaluable. This is where you bridge the gap between your financial model and your real-world operational strategy.

Think about it this way: if your Tornado Chart is practically screaming that customer churn is your most sensitive variable, the takeaway isn't just to make a note of it. The real strategic move is to double down on customer success, spin up a retention campaign, or take a hard look at your onboarding process. The analysis gives you the "why," and your strategy provides the "what's next."

Image

This entire process is about drawing a straight line from a number in your model to a tangible initiative with a clear owner. If fluctuating material costs pose the biggest threat to your profitability, the action is to task your operations lead with renegotiating supplier contracts. This is how you align finance and ops to scale smart.

Creating a Resilient Business Rhythm

The goal here is to embed this analytical process into your regular business rhythm. It should become a living part of your strategic toolkit, not just a one-off project you dust off during the annual budgeting marathon. Doing this transforms sensitivity analysis from a reactive exercise into a proactive, strategic habit.

One of the most powerful ways to do this is by building a dynamic Power BI dashboard that tracks your most sensitive KPIs in real-time. This operationalizes your findings, giving your entire team a constant, up-to-date view of the variables that truly move the needle.

By making your key drivers visible daily, you empower your team to manage them proactively. It’s the difference between reviewing last quarter’s numbers and actively influencing next quarter’s outcome.

A Framework for Actionable Insights

To make sure your analysis leads to tangible results, you need a simple but effective framework. This structure translates your findings into specific, accountable initiatives that make the business stronger.

  • Pinpoint the Critical Variable: First, identify the top 1-3 most sensitive drivers from your analysis. Let's say it's your Customer Acquisition Cost (CAC).
  • Define the Strategic Response: Next, brainstorm specific actions. To tackle CAC, this could mean optimizing ad campaigns, testing new marketing channels, or improving landing page conversion rates.
  • Assign Ownership and Timeline: This is critical. Assign a clear owner for each initiative and set a realistic deadline for implementation and reporting back.
  • Measure and Iterate: Finally, track the impact of your actions against the sensitive KPI you identified. Did the changes work? If not, what’s the next test?

This structured approach is fundamental to robust financial modelling and strategic planning. It ensures your analysis doesn't just end with a chart, but instead kicks off a cycle of continuous improvement.

Building Trust Through Robust Analysis

This kind of rigorous approach also builds immense trust—both internally with your team and externally with investors. When you show you've stress-tested your assumptions, you’re demonstrating strategic foresight and a deep understanding of your business’s underlying mechanics.

Sensitivity analysis transparently communicates uncertainty and robustness, which is critical in fields like economics and business where unmeasured factors can threaten a forecast's validity. You can explore more about how these statistical methods are applied in research from the University of California, Berkeley.

Ultimately, sensitivity analysis is your bridge from data to decisions. It's how you build a more resilient, adaptable, and data-driven business.

Ready to turn your financial insights into a clear strategic action plan? See how Vizule can help automate your reporting stack and build the dashboards and models that drive growth.

Common Questions About Sensitivity Analysis

Even after laying out the framework, a few questions always pop up before founders and operators feel ready to dive in. Let's tackle the most common ones we hear, giving you the clear, straightforward answers you need to get started.

How Is This Different from Scenario Planning?

This is a fantastic question. The two are closely related, but they serve different purposes. I like to think of them as complementary tools: one is a microscope, and the other is a telescope.

Sensitivity analysis is your microscope. It zooms in on one or two specific variables—like your customer acquisition cost—to see exactly how sensitive your net profit is to tiny changes in that single driver. It’s all about answering questions like, "If our ad spend ROI shifts by +/- 10%, what happens to our bottom line?"

Scenario planning is your telescope. It zooms out to look at the big picture, bundling multiple variables together to model a broad future event. You’re not just tweaking one number; you're building a whole story. A 'recession scenario,' for instance, would probably involve a drop in new sales, a rise in customer churn, and a cut in marketing spend—all happening at once.

In short, sensitivity analysis isolates the impact of individual variables. Scenario planning bundles multiple changes together to model a comprehensive future state. You really need both for solid business planning.

How Often Should I Run This Analysis?

This is definitely not a one-and-done task. Treating sensitivity analysis as a static, once-a-year report is one of the biggest mistakes we see. To be effective, it has to be a living part of your decision-making rhythm.

You should absolutely run a full analysis during key strategic moments:

  • Annual Budgeting and Forecasting: This is the baseline. It’s where you pressure-test all the assumptions for the year ahead.
  • Major Capital Investments: Before you drop serious cash on new equipment or an expansion, you have to know how sensitive the project's ROI is to your core assumptions.
  • New Product or Service Launches: Test how tweaks in pricing, adoption rates, or marketing costs will ripple through the launch's profitability.

But more importantly, you should revisit it whenever a critical assumption about your business changes. Did a major competitor just slash their prices? Did a key supplier just hike their rates? Those are the perfect triggers to open up your model and see what the new reality looks like.

Can I Do This if My Financial Data Is a Mess?

This is probably the most common roadblock for SMB owners and startup founders. You're so busy running the business that financial data gets scattered across different spreadsheets, creating that "Excel chaos" that makes any forward-looking analysis feel completely overwhelming.

Here’s the honest truth: while clean data always gives you more reliable results, the process of setting up a proper sensitivity analysis is often the perfect catalyst for getting your financial house in order.

The very act of building a flexible financial model forces you to centralize your data from different silos, define your key drivers, and structure everything logically. It’s the first real step toward building a scalable reporting system. The analysis itself provides the motivation to clean up the mess because you can immediately see the incredible value it unlocks. You stop just reporting on the past and start actively shaping the future.

If that sounds like a huge lift, you’re not alone. This is exactly where many of our clients start their journey with us.


Ready to move past spreadsheet chaos and build a dynamic financial model that drives real strategic decisions? The team at Vizule specializes in helping businesses automate their reporting stack and unlock the power of their data.

Book your free BI consultation to see how we can help you build a more resilient, data-driven business.

Ready to Turn Data into Decisions?

Schedule a complimentary, no‑pressure discovery call to discuss your analytics roadmap.

Scroll to Top